Python基本要点

本文探讨了Python编程基本原则,包括代码美观、明确性、简洁性等,同时介绍了Python安装、配置、库安装及常见操作,如输出'hello world'。重点关注了如何创建可读且易于维护的代码,并提供了实用的安装和环境配置方法。
Python3.8

Python 是一种高级、解释型、通用的编程语言,以其简洁易读的语法而闻名,适用于广泛的应用,包括Web开发、数据分析、人工智能和自动化脚本

Python基本要点

Python之禅

Beautiful is better than ugly.
Explicit is better than implicit.
Simple is better than complex.
Complex is better than complicated.
Flat is better than nested.
Sparse is better than dense.
Readability counts.
Special cases aren’t special enough to break the rules.
Although practicality beats purity.
Errors should never pass silently.
Unless explicitly silenced.
In the face of ambiguity, refuse the temptation to guess.
There should be one-- and preferably only one --obvious way to do it.
Although that way may not be obvious at first unless you’re Dutch.
Now is better than never.
Although never is often better than right now.
If the implementation is hard to explain, it’s a bad idea.
If the implementation is easy to explain, it may be a good idea.
Namespaces are one honking great idea – let’s do more of those!

美胜于丑陋(Python 以编写优美的代码为目标)

明了胜于晦涩(优美的代码应当是明了的,命名规范,风格相似)

简洁胜于复杂(优美的代码应当是简洁的,不要有复杂的内部实现)

复杂胜于凌乱(如果复杂不可避免,那代码间也不能有难懂的关系,要保持接口简洁)

扁平胜于嵌套(优美的代码应当是扁平的,不能有太多的嵌套)

间隔胜于紧凑(优美的代码有适当的间隔,不要奢望一行代码解决问题)

可读性很重要(优美的代码是可读的)

即便假借特例的实用性之名,也不可违背这些规则(这些规则至高无上)

不要包容所有错误,除非你确定需要这样做(精准地捕获异常,不写 except:pass 风格的代码)

当存在多种可能,不要尝试去猜测而是尽量找一种,最好是唯一一种明显的解决方案(如果不确定,就用穷举法)

虽然这并不容易,因为你不是 Python 之父(这里的 Dutch 是指 Guido )

做也许好过不做,但不假思索就动手还不如不做(动手之前要细思量)

如果你无法向人描述你的方案,那肯定不是一个好方案;反之亦然(方案测评标准)

命名空间是一种绝妙的理念,我们应当多加利用(倡导与号召)

Python安装操作说明

一、Python安装
1、官网地址

https://www.python.org/

在这里插入图片描述

2、找到对应Python版本下载在这里插入图片描述
3、安装32位或者64位版本程序

在这里插入图片描述

二、Python安装
1、安装

双击python-3.6.4.exe打开安装程序

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

Python配置系统环境变量

1、打开电脑属性

在这里插入图片描述

2、打开环境变量项目

在这里插入图片描述

3、变量值设置

win7系统首先双击path,再在变量值中最前面输入D:\Python36\Scripts;

注意:分号是英文版的,最后确定关闭即可。
在这里插入图片描述

4、验证

打开cmd交互窗口,输入python,出现以下界面即环境变量设置成功。
在这里插入图片描述

Python库安装

1、pip安装

在cmd交互窗口中输入 pip install 库名 进行安装。
在这里插入图片描述
安装成功如下图
在这里插入图片描述

2、下载wheel文件安装库

在 https://www.lfd.uci.edu/~gohlke/pythonlibs/ 中下载wheel文件打开后在页面搜索需要下载的库名,例如:pygame,找到后点击进入
在这里插入图片描述
在这里插入图片描述

3、使用换源安装库

pip install 库名 -i 换源站点
例如:pip install pygame -i https://pypi.douban.com/simple

常用的换源站点有:
清华:https://pypi.tuna.tsinghua.edu.cn/simple
阿里云:http://mirrors.aliyun.com/pypi/simple
中国科技大学 https://pypi.mirrors.ustc.edu.cn/simple
豆瓣:http://pypi.douban.com/simple

输出“hello world”的方法

1、使用Python idle输出“hello world”

打开cmd交互窗口,输入python,出现“>>>”符号时输入print(‘hello world’)回车即可。
在这里插入图片描述

2、使用ipython输出hello world

在cmd交互窗口输入ipython,输入print(‘hello world’)回车即可。
在这里插入图片描述

3、使用pycharm输出hello world

打开pycharm,创建py文件,输入print(‘hello world’),点击运行即可得到结果。
在这里插入图片描述

您可能感兴趣的与本文相关的镜像

Python3.8

Python3.8

Conda
Python

Python 是一种高级、解释型、通用的编程语言,以其简洁易读的语法而闻名,适用于广泛的应用,包括Web开发、数据分析、人工智能和自动化脚本

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值